Inhibiting Renal Cell Carcinoma with OSU-T315

Check if the same lab product or an alternative is used in the 5 most similar protocols
The human renal cell carcinoma cell lines A498, Caki-1, ACHN and 786-o were purchased from the American Type Culture Collection (ATCC, Manassas, VA, USA). Normal human primary kidney tubular epithelial (HK-2) cells were obtained from Cell Bank of the Chinese Academy of Sciences (Shanghai, China). All cancer cells were cultured in RPMI 1640 culture media supplement (Invitrogen, Carlsbad, CA, USA) with 10% fetal bovine serum (FBS, Sigma, St. Louis, MO, USA). NHK cells were grown in Dulbecco's Modified Eagle's medium (Invitrogen, Carlsbad, CA, USA) with 10% fetal bovine serum. All the cells were cultured at 37 °C in a humidified atmosphere of 5% CO2. OSU-T315 (CAS 1333146-24-9, ILK inhibitor, CA, USA) were prepared in dimethyl sulfoxide (DMSO) and stored at ‑20˚C. A498 and ACHN cells were seeded at 1x106 cells per 60‑mm dish and incubated at 37˚C for 16 h. Inhibitors (0.1% of culture medium) were then added to culture media (OSU-T315, 0.1 µM), and cells were incubated at 37˚C for 48 h.

Culturing Renal Cell Carcinoma Lines

The human renal cell carcinoma cell lines ACHN and 786-O were obtained from the American Type Culture Collection (ATCC, Manassas, VA, USA), which were cultured in RPMI 1640 culture media supplement (Invitrogen, Carlsbad, CA, USA) with 10% fetal bovine serum (FBS, Sigma, St. Louis, MO, USA). The cancer cell lines were cultured at 37 °C in a humidified atmosphere of 5% CO 2 .
